Address 0 FTC

6mS5LLXgzspWxsneH5fi5VA3EQHnHRPMSP

Confirmed

Total Received17.66510414 FTC
Total Sent17.66510414 FTC
Final Balance0 FTC
No. Transactions2

Transactions